研究了中美抗震规范的差异对比;并以东非大裂谷地区内罗毕-马拉巴(一期)标准轨距铁路工程Nachu站信号楼为研究对象,分别采用中国、美国两种规范对同一建筑进行分析对比。研究表明:通过中美两种规范差异分析,对计算结果进行合理取舍,可以有效提高裂谷区房建工程抗震安全储备。
Differences between Chinese and American seismic codes was studied.The signal building of Nairobi-Naivasha Standard Gauge Railway Project in the Great Rift Valley region of East Africa was taken as the research object.This study shows that the seismic safety reserve of the Rift Valley construction project can be effectively improved by analyzing the differences between the two codes and selecting the calculated results reasonably.
